Output ec0e41f8ad0ca85231d60da3fc6d3b8d2bd4097da682a2f2f4637ab6b08d6a90:0

value
430221512
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ae1de9239b8573f4c8c03aaecd519ac739311879 OP_EQUAL
address
3HZfL9tbwb62NjspMAtbWBCQNJHEPPBm6N
transaction
ec0e41f8ad0ca85231d60da3fc6d3b8d2bd4097da682a2f2f4637ab6b08d6a90
confirmations
535140
spent
true